      Re: Mr. Grenning

      I don't know where you all are getting your information, that Jim has found or will soon release the build sheet mother load data, but, IMO, it is all wishful thinking.

      I talked to Jim about a month ago and he told me he has NOT found the mother load. In fact he has asked me to come to work for him and help him find said documents.
      I'm still considering it, but there are a lot of factors I must consider before taking on such a fruitless task.

      Been there---done that!
